CIUM proudly presents a grand performance of The Lute: Cai Bojie, a Filial Son and a Loyal Official (琵琶记:蔡伯喈) by the Suzhou Kunqu Opera Theater of Jiangsu Province on April 13, 2019 at the Michigan Theater.
Authored by Gao Ming (fl. 1340s), Pipaji (琵琶记) is a centuries-old masterpiece of Chinese drama/opera that is an allegory of Chinese filial piety, loyalty, sacrifice and gendered rights and responsibilities. Featuring many dramatic moments performed with flowing songs and elegant acting-dancing, the Lute has been continuously performed and negotiated in China. Recently, new versions of the story have been staged as a performance-discourse of 21st century Chinese morals and life-styles. The version to be presented in Ann Arbor premiered in Suzhou in 2018.
